TSW Wealth Management is Hiring a Client Service Associate Near Framingham, MA

Client Service Associate – Financial Services

https://tswmanagement.com

TSW Wealth Management is a boutique financial advisory firm based just outside of Boston, Massachusetts in Framingham. Focusing on wealth management and retirement planning, we have been providing independent financial advice to high net worth individuals and families throughout the country for close to 30 years.

We continue to grow and are looking for someone to join our team full time to help with client service, as well as assist with operations and special firm projects. For those individuals looking to take on a higher level of responsibility, there is the opportunity for advancement and specialization as the firm continues to expand.

The ideal candidate is someone who is passionate about client service, has strong attention to detail, is savvy with technology, and is eager to help tackle new initiatives. We take pride in providing a highly personalized level of service, so even as an associate you will be a crucial part of the group working closely with clients, investment companies, and the firm’s financial advisors. The feel of a professional downtown investment firm, but conveniently located outside the city, we are searching for someone who is looking for long-term stability and a company to call home.

Interested individuals should submit both a cover letter and a Resume/CV. Please no phone calls or walk-ins.

Job Description/Benefits

  • Full time, salaried
  • Hours: Monday through Thursday from 8:30am to 4:30pm, and Fridays from 8:30am to 4:00pm
  • Family-friendly culture of work-life balance. Potential for partial remote work
  • Significant annual bonus program
  • Health, Dental, Vision and Life Insurance
  • Company retirement plan with automatic firm contribution
  • Complimentary investment management services
  • Five weeks paid time off - (includes NYSE holidays and three weeks’ vacation)

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ree required
  • Prior experience within the financial services industry or a similar role required
  • Maintain strict attention to detail and accuracy throughout the course of the day
  • An effective verbal communicator being able to communicate professionally, clearly, and courteously to all clients and staff
  • Strong writing skills being able to produce a high level of quality on all written correspondence
  • Good organizational skills with a proven ability to multi-task and prioritize to meet deadlines
  • Comfortable working in a small office environment and the ability to take on different tasks to help where needed
  • An entrepreneurial spirit – a demonstrated ability to take initiative and learn quickly
  • High level of comfort in learning and using various web-based applications including CRM and financial reporting systems

Responsibilities

  • Communicate daily with clients over the phone, via email, and in person to help with service requests, answer questions, and problem-solve across a wide variety of financial account types
  • Work directly with investment companies to help service client accounts, identify and resolve any potential issues, and obtain investment product information
  • Opportunity to assume the role of a paraplanner to assist in creating financial plans
  • Assist in compiling portfolio reviews for clients
  • Collaborate with advisors, as well as gather client data and investment information for advisors
  • Prepare and follow-up on required client paperwork, financial applications, and transactions
  • Help work on and take the lead on special projects for the firm
  • Help manage and update critical applications including CRM, reporting systems, and websites
  • Support our compliance program, assisting with compilation and documentation
